The principle and applications of quartz-crystal sensors based on the three basic concepts for mass, viscosity, and viscoelastic changes are reported. In the general discussion the realization of a resonant frequency-resonant resistance diagram is described in detail. As an example of application to mass sensing, gas sensing with a carbon-coated quartz crystal is reported. Determination of the blood coagulation factor is used as an example of the application to viscosity sensing. As an example of viscoelastic measurement, an ion-exchange polymer-coated quartz crystal is investigated to show that viscoelasticity changes more than mass in the transport process. The possibility of developing new biosensors and chemical sensors is discussed on the basis of these results.
